Output fbfeb0591f347cb6e8b66643fe077e21094dc63f6a8ba7ded0be906d64046793:1

value
16132476
script pubkey
OP_0 OP_PUSHBYTES_20 34fe59bfbddab54dc24e70d9ec69081628db78e2
address
bc1qxnl9n0aam265msjwwrv7c6ggzc5dk78zlmwvkp
transaction
fbfeb0591f347cb6e8b66643fe077e21094dc63f6a8ba7ded0be906d64046793
confirmations
253610
spent
true